Transaction 824656b11b615c344ec08e966138564cf0411217fc10a72d85a77b86494eb4a8
1 Input
1 Output
-
824656b11b615c344ec08e966138564cf0411217fc10a72d85a77b86494eb4a8:0
- value
- 3801186
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fe993bb89d966206dee09498603af8cb16b39df
- address
- bc1qhl5e8wufm9nzqm0wp9ycvqa03jckkwwlytnl8f